Human Cole in DATV : my opinion.
I'm writing this in response to a Tumblr post (I can't remember who wrote it, sorry).
I don’t agree at all. I can understand it for a Solasmancer, but as a Colemancer, human Cole does have his place in DATV. Even though he remained human, he could still have helped us. He’s basically a spirit (one of the most powerful in Thedas) so he would inevitably have been useful to Rook.
Saying that the human choice is useless (from what I understand) greatly oversimplifies Cole’s character, who, even as a human, remains an immense source of knowledge about spirits.
Don’t forget that Solas, even in human form, uses him at the end to speak to the Inquisitor. Even as a human, Cole still feels other people’s emotions (less strongly, yes, but he does feel them) and he helps them with his spirit powers, as is clearly shown at the end with Maryden.
By becoming more human, Cole does not lose his abilities. They’re merely diminished, but by no means erased. He remains an extremely powerful character, even with the human choice.
His human side in DATV may have helped Rook understand Solas, given that Cole’s human path (even when at odds with Solas) always tries to understand him, or at least to see things from his own perspective.
Cole isn’t merely a mouthpiece for Solas, he serves as an emotional mirror and a thematic counterpoint. Even as a human, he remains deeply connected to the spiritual and moral themes of the story.
Imagine if human Cole had been present during the quest where we learn that Solas was originally just a spirit (before becoming what he is now). How fascinating that could’ve been from his pov.
